Subject: Snapshot cut-over complete

Plugin authors: the Veltrix UI snapshot pipeline moved to the new renderer last night. Old baselines are frozen; regenerate yours with `veltrix snap --rebase` before Friday. Diffs against stale baselines will fail CI, no exceptions. Component props are now serialized deterministically, so expect one-time churn. Rendering themes default to "quartz". Your plugins must point at the new snapshot service using the values below.

config for kahif-tafog:
[lamdor]
port = 5432
team = holdor
host = lamdor.ordinsys.example
region = north-1
access_code = ac_98de10
timeout_ms = 1500

Subject: Key rotation for Fanlark notify service

Welcome aboard. We rotated credentials for Fanlark's fan-out tier after last week's backpressure incident caused queued notifications to retry aggressively. Please update your local config before testing, since the old key now returns 403s and will inflate the retry metrics. Use the new key below for all staging calls.

API key for hadup-kahof: vxb2-7s

**Q: Why does the Mirabel recipe scaler give odd amounts for small batches?**

When a user scales a recipe below 25% of the original yield, Mirabel rounds ingredient quantities to the nearest practical measure, which can make ratios look wrong — for example, a third of an egg becomes one egg. This is expected behavior, not a bug, so don't file a ticket for it. Advise the user to scale the base recipe instead. The full rounding table and scaling rules are maintained on the internal page below.

wiki page, baguf-kahap: https://confluence.tolvaqsys.internal/browse/display/projects/8d5f528f

Audit item 14: Verify the queue-depth autoscaler for the Brimworth ingest pipeline. Confirm the scale-up threshold matches the documented value, that cooldown periods prevent flapping, and that the max-replica cap was reviewed this quarter. Record any deviation in the audit log. The owner accountable for this check is listed below.

account owner for tafog-tajeg: Holix Frador